PDA

View Full Version : بررسی اطمینان از بسته شدن یک فایل



Jean Reno
یک شنبه 21 شهریور 1389, 14:08 عصر
با سلام
من یک فایل متنی رو ایجاد می کنم و خطوطی رو توش درج می کنم سپس می بندم در طول برنامه مجدد باز می کنم و متن رو عوض می کنم
از کجا مطمئن بشم که فایل من پس از هر مرحله ایجاد ، درج متن و تغییر متن بسته می شه و خطای Using By Another Proccess داده نخواهد شد
کدی وجود داره که بررسی کنه یک فایل در حالت استفاده هست یا نه ؟

fjm11100
یک شنبه 21 شهریور 1389, 14:15 عصر
میتونی داخل یک try catch بازش کنی اگه بره توی catch یعنی بسته نشده

Jean Reno
یک شنبه 21 شهریور 1389, 14:33 عصر
عذر می خوام اما منظورم چیز دیگه ای بود
مشکل اینه که وقتی برای بار اول فایل ایجاد میشه و متنی درج میشه مشکلی نیست اما وقتی برای بار دوم می خوام فایل رو تغییر بدم خطای استفاده از فایل توسط یک فرایند دیگر را می دهد که من میخوام همون اول فایل بسته بشه

r00tkit
یک شنبه 21 شهریور 1389, 14:43 عصر
از using استفاده کن

Saman_12
یک شنبه 21 شهریور 1389, 14:47 عصر
توی فایل با System.IO بنویس یا بخون.